UPVC Door Panel Upgrade: Elevating Your Home's Aesthetics and Efficiency
When it comes to home improvements, upgrading your doors can make a substantial effect on both the aesthetics and performance of your home. One popular option for house owners is the upgrade to Unplasticized Polyvinyl Chloride (UPVC) Door Panel Replacement panels. This guide will explore the advantages, various designs, and considerations when upgrading to UPVC door panels.
Advantages of UPVC Door Panels
UPVC door panels have gained popularity throughout the years for a variety of factors. Here are some key advantages:
Durability: UPVC is resistant to the components, making it an excellent choice for external doors. Unlike wood, it will not warp, rot, or swell.
Energy Efficiency: UPVC door panels use outstanding insulation, helping to keep a comfy indoor temperature level and lower energy use.

Low Maintenance: UPVC does not need painting or staining and can be easily cleaned up with a moist cloth.
Security: Many UPVC doors come equipped with multi-point locking systems, providing improved security compared to traditional doors.
Range of Styles: These doors are available in a vast array of colors, surfaces, and designs, making it simple for house owners to discover the perfect fit for their home.

Types of UPVC Door Panels
When considering an upgrade, it's necessary to explore the different designs of UPVC door panels readily available. Here are some popular options:
1. Requirement Panel Doors
These doors feature traditional panel styles and are typically adjustable in regards to color and sizing. They offer a clean and standard appearance.
2. Glazed Doors
Glazed UPVC doors incorporate glass panes, permitting natural light to get in while preserving insulation and security. These are perfect for entrances or conservatories.
3. French Doors
French UPVC doors supply a sophisticated and trendy option for connecting indoor areas to outdoor locations. They normally include double doors with glass panels.
4. Bi-Folding Doors
Bi-folding UPVC doors are perfect for those wanting to develop an open feel in their living space. They fold back to produce a large opening, suitable for patios.
5. Composite Doors
While technically not fully UPVC, composite doors integrate products for enhanced strength and aesthetic appeal. They imitate the appearance of wood however deal exceptional durability.

Considerations for UPVC Door Panel Upgrade
While upgrading to UPVC Door Panel Experts panels can be beneficial, there are several factors to consider:
Cost: UPVC Door Panel Specialists door panels can be more pricey in advance than traditional products, however their durability and energy cost savings might validate the financial investment.

Installation: Proper installation is vital for efficiency. It is advised to employ professionals who are experienced with UPVC installations.
Style: Choose a style that complements the general aesthetic of your home. Think about color, design, and functionality.
Laws: Check local structure policies and HOA (Homeowners Association) standards to guarantee compliance when changing external doors.
